Agus Harjito, M.Si abstract: The academic problem of research is the development of Indonesian bond, it is increasing for years and interesting many international and domestic investors, because it gives many advantages for future invesment. In the other hand, as the biggest moslem country, many Indonesian people need a invesment that rightfull for Islamic legal that free from riba, gharar, and maysir. So, Islamic bond is alternative invesment for anyone who requests halal in the process of their business. The deferences between conventional bonds and islamic bonds are profit sharing as replacement of interest bank and unerlying transaction such as agreement that rightfull islamic legal. This tesis compares the perform of conventional bond and Islamic bond, whether the presence and absence of screening lead to differences in performance between conventional bonds and Islamic bonds. The methodology of this research is cuantitative analysis that analysing the standart performance of conventional bonds and Islamic bonds. For maximun critical analysis, the methode of research are Sharpe, Treynor and Jansen. The results of the analysis compare whether there is a difference between the performance of conventional bonds and Islamic bonds by using a different test. The result of this research, Islamic bonds has bigger index value than conventional bond but it is little deferences. So, it can not be said that the sukuk has a better performance than bonds. Nevertheless, we can conclude that the sukuk and bonds have a balanced performance.
